College Principals’ Association Non-Govt. Affiliated College demand release grants Samra

April 09, 2020 01:04 PM

JALANDHAR: Dr. Gurpinder Singh Samra, Principal, Lyallpur Khalsa College Jalandhar and President, College Principals’ Association Non Govt. Affiliated Colleges has reiterated the demand to the Government of Punjab regarding the release of impending financial aid and grants for the government aided colleges of the state.

Dr. Samra informed that the colleges of the region duly dispatched claims for the same covering the period of October 2019 to February 2020 and on this claim the government has only released 27.5% grant in the month of March thereby still keeping the remaining amount hanging in the balance. Principal Dr. Samra also informed that the amount impending with the government is now heavily concerning many colleges of the region to the levels of non-payments in terms of salaries for college teachers and staff members for the last four months in total.

Dr. Gurpinder Singh Samra urged the government of Punjab to immediately look into this matter as such lack of funds from the government is causing more and more burden on colleges especially in the turbulent period of ongoing lockdown enforced to halt the spread of Covid-19 pandemic. On behalf of the College Principals’ Association, Dr. Gurpinder Singh Samra also appealed to the staff and students alike to take full precautions regarding the safety measures as prescribed by the government and health department for a greater welfare of the nation.
